Hunter PGV Solenoid Repair: A Step-by-Step Guide
Restoring a Hunter PGV actuator is the relatively straightforward process , even to those new with basic mechanical work . This tutorial will a complete step-by-step breakdown to identify and correct frequent issues.
- Gather your tools : You'll require the set of screwdrivers , electrical strippers , penetrating solution, and possibly the multimeter.
- Gently disconnect your electrical source to eliminate potential damage.
- Inspect the valve housing for evidence of physical damage .
- Test the resistance using the multimeter for verify for shorts.
- In case the windings is bad , replacement a new solenoid is necessary .
- Reconnect the irrigation feed and test your repair .
Selecting the Ideal Hunter ICV Solenoid: A Buyer's Resource
Choosing the correct Hunter ICV coil can appear daunting, but knowing the essential elements simplifies the method. First assess the specific model of your Hunter watering system. Next, verify the electrical potential demand; Hunter ICV valves are commonly available in both 12-volt and twenty-four volt options. Lastly, verify fitness with your current wiring and setup requirements prior to making your acquisition.
